    i have the same seepage and appears to be the same amount based on your pictures/blakes thread about it. i have about 21000 miles. change oil every 5k, only topped it off twice. once right before the 10k oil service change, and another right before the 20k mark. never got the low oil message, but per MMI the level was close to the bottom limits. only needed to top off about 1/2 quart to get back to full.

    iirc, there appears to be a film of oil lining on my intercooler pipings when i did the FMIC install a long time ago and im still not burning as much as you guys.

    some oil cosumption is normal for any car, even new. but the amount some of you are consuming id be concerned and pissed and make my dealer do all kinds of test for making me come back every 1k just top top off my oil.

    So, I took my car in today for YET another top off. My last top off was December 31st. That makes it a month and a half of driving time. I recorded my mileage from the last top off as well and my mileage was at 41,694 when the light went off. That put me in the 1700 mile ballpark for mileage between top offs. After I went to Audi I decided to call Audi Customer Relations for another update with my case. I was told by Audi that Customer Relations would have to call to authorize another oil consumption test. Yet when I call them they give me the run around. The guy told me he would have to call the dealer and talk with the service manager about my visits and prior oil consumption tests. He then informed me it is within normal parameters to have to top off oil every 1200 miles with 1 quart of oil! Seriously?!?! I have never in my life had to do that to a car of mine with the exception of an '86 CRX Si with 200,000 plus miles. This is an '09 A4 for goodness sake! I am at loss as to what to do anymore. Anyone out there with any helpful ideas? I'd really appreciate some help. Thanks guys and hope you all don't ever experience this problem with your car.
